Step into the life, mind, and contradictions of music’s most elusive genius, Prince, with over 200 exclusive new interviews.

In this kaleidoscopic, freewheeling biography, rock journalist John McKie explores the life and career of one of the most mysterious figures in music through the prism of his trendsetting masterpiece, the 1987 album Sign o’ the Times.

McKie dives into Prince’s life and true psyche through the Purple One’s songs, painting the most intimate portrait of the Artist yet. Drawing on more than two hundred interviews with friends, ex-girlfriends, bandmates, recording engineers, bodyguards, personal assistants, fashion designers, and more, McKie resurrects the life of the mythic musical polymath.

Revelatory stories include how Prince mastered several instruments; his relentless sleepless recording process on all his albums; his musical influences and turbulent adversaries; the volatile spats with record professionals for creative control; the legendary Super Bowl half-time show; his anonymous philanthropy; and the personal moments that amused, angered, and saddened him.

Prince: A Sign o’ the Times is the most panoramic book ever written about one of the most enigmatic and talented pop stars of all time. For a man who rarely let the world in, you can now see Prince like never before.
